如何判断服务器是否占用端口? 怎么看是否占用端口服务器

在进行服务器搭建或者运维过程中,我们常常会遇到占用端口的问题 。这不仅会影响服务器的正常运行 , 甚至会导致服务器崩溃 。因此,了解如何查看是否占用端口服务器至关重要 。本文将为大家介绍几种简单可靠的方法 , 帮助您快速定位和解决占用端口的问题 。
一、使用netstat命令查看端口占用情况
1.1 打开命令行窗口,输入"netstat -ano"命令 。
1.2 查看本地地址为0.0.0.0的监听端口,该端口表示服务器正在监听来自所有IP地址的连接 。在该端口下可以找到被占用或监听的端口号和进程ID(PID) 。
1.3 在任务管理器中查找对应的进程ID 。打开任务管理器,切换到“详细信息”标签页 , 按照PID排序,可以找到对应的进程名称和详细信息 。
二、使用TCPView工具查看端口占用情况
2.1 下载并安装TCPView工具 。
2.2 打开TCPView工具,可以查看当前计算机所有端口的状态信息 。
2.3 高亮显示已经占用的端口,可以方便地识别问题所在 。
【如何判断服务器是否占用端口? 怎么看是否占用端口服务器】2.4 点击进程,可以查看该进程的详细信息和所属程序 。
三、使用Process Explorer工具查看端口占用情况
3.1 下载并安装Process Explorer工具 。
3.2 打开Process Explorer工具,可以查看当前计算机所有进程的详细信息 。
3.3 点击“查找”菜单,选择“查找句柄或DLL”,输入端口号,即可查找该端口被哪个进程占用 。
3.4 双击相应的进程 , 可以查看该进程的详细信息和所属程序 。
通过本文介绍的三种方法,我们可以轻松地查看是否占用端口服务器 。每种方法都有其特定的优势和适用场景,用户可以根据自己的需求选择适合自己的方法 。无论何种方法,都应该遵循及时清理、关闭不必要的端口的原则 , 保障服务器的正常运行 。

    推荐阅读